Output dd5c027fc78ec6d15f16155a8c1259839b261e51dcb19e0c98874baf6291f0d0:0

value
29987012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b1054e6832d440ebb66db98339df942ce4e5db8 OP_EQUAL
address
3FpvE276vm7wMYcs68ahXJMrSNekLUruoT
transaction
dd5c027fc78ec6d15f16155a8c1259839b261e51dcb19e0c98874baf6291f0d0
confirmations
499880
spent
true